About this business

Located in the picturesque suburb of Willowbrook, Chateau Nursing and Rehabilitation Center is a charming 150-bed Skilled Nursing Facility. The charm and ambiance of Chateau Center is hard not to notice with its lovely landscaping, brilliance of light coming through the windows and the soothing nature of the fountain-focused retention pond seen out through the back of the property. I visited this facility This facility located in Hinsdale Illinois was very impressive in appearence. They accept all form of health insurances for forms of payments. There is no on-site dialysis services, the residents are escorted to different facilities if this service is needed, There is a full clinical team to make interdisplinary decisions, servicing skilled , short and long term needs.
